A small groan of pain came from the Uchiha as his head was attack with a sharp flash of pain. He attempted stand up, but coughed as a sudden weight pressed against his chest. His eyes trail down to the white haired beauty lying unconscious on his chest. Her usually white hair was tainted with dirt, grass, and ash from the explosion that had happened a few moments before.
She stirs slightly, rubbing her chest against his in the process before sitting up and locking eyes with the Uchiha. She blinks once. Twice. Then quickly flashed a few feet away as she covered her face to hide her blush. Koneko converts to her normal self before clearing her throat, "Listen. Don't get the wrong idea. Both of us would have died if I didn't save you." She spoke, digging in her pouch in hope for bandages or medicine.
Sasuke stared at the giant snake in the empty space behind her as it collapsed in a fine dust. She whistled as she pulled out a roll of fresh bandages and began wrapping her physical injuries, "I worked with Deidara and helped him add more heat than explosion. You just sacrificed a giant snake for nothing. It wasn't your style anyways."
The young Uchiha began to move from his spot against the tree, but Koneko had pushed him back and shook her head. She created a tiger from her leftover chakra, allowing it to pick up Sasuke upon its back, "I wouldn't even try escaping. I have the ability to kill you on the spot." She glanced behind her and she began walking forward.
Sasuke stayed silent, knowing he had no power to do anything, and only watched the cat girl hold her right forearm as she walked with a slight limp. She winced every few steps and her breathing with heavy. He knew she barely could do anything, but she had more power and energy than him.
Koneko let out a small hiss as her grip on her arm tightened. She glanced at the injury, knowing that she needed to hurry.
The injury happened when she was trying to grab Sasuke from the blast. The giant snake's venom was powerful and barely grazed her arm. It was slowly burning her flesh as her pain tolerance was slowly diminishing.
The chakra tiger licked her arm in attempts to remove any blood, "Ah..it's okay." She muttered, petting the head in which it purred in response.
"Do you really talk to your own chakra?" Sasuke spoke lowly with a slight hint of confusion. Koneko bit her lip to hold her back from slapping him in the face, but she was able to maintain self control, "Chakra is the source of all living things. It flows through everything. It's alive."
The young Uchiha stayed silent and moved to lay on his back, allowing the girl to continue moving forward. They were walking in the middle of the woods to what it seemed like an eternity. The sound of rushing water entered his senses, so his natural instinct was to look forward.
What he didn't anticipate, however, was being tossed in a lake of sorts. Water quickly entered his lungs, but he was unable to move due to the amount of injures. A hand grabbed the back of his collar, pulling him up against a rock for him to grab onto, "Wh-what was that for!" he coughed up water, eyes settling on the cat girl who began undressing her top layer.
